KAZAKHSTAN Baikonur Cosmodrome -- 15 Dec 2015 -- Expedition 46 Flight Engineer Tim Peake - the first official British astronaut to go into space and the first ever to visit the ISS - of the ESA (European Space Agency) is seen speaking with his wife and two children, after having his Russian Sokol Suit pressure before he launches off from Baikonur Cosmodrome in a Russian TMA-19M spacecraft with commander Yuri Malenchenko from ROSCOSMOS and NASA astronaut Tim Kopra. The trio are launching into space to the International Sapce Station today and will spend six months working and living on the International Space Station -- Picture by Victor Zelentsov/Atlas Photo Archive/NASA
